Yes, dogs can eat raspberries, but portion and prep decide whether it stays safe.
Verdict: Yes, in moderation. Too many can cause loose stool due to fiber and natural sugars.
What is okay and what is not
- Use the plain version only. Seasoned human food is the usual problem.
- Match serving size to dog size and sensitivity.
- Stop immediately if stool, appetite, or behavior shifts.
Practical serving rule
Fresh raspberries, washed, with no syrups or sweeteners.
A few berries for small dogs, a small handful for large dogs.
Source check: AKC and PetMD both list raspberries as occasional treats, not daily staples. Source
